Three-body decays: structure, decay mechanism and fragment properties
R. Alvarez-Rodriguez🇩🇰 · A.S. Jensen🇩🇰 · E. Garrido🇪🇸 · D.V. Fedorov🇩🇰 · H.O.U. Fynbo🇩🇰 · O.S. Kirsebom🇩🇰
Abstract
We discuss the three-body decay mechanisms of many-body resonances. R-matrix sequential description is compared with full Faddeev computation. The role of the angular momentum and boson symmetries is also studied. As an illustration we show the computed -particle energy distribution after the decay of 12C(1^+) resonance at 12.7 MeV.
